Abstract

Bee sting is a common problem throughout the world. Most people develop trivial manifestations, while some may develop involvement of multiple organs. Some develop anaphylaxis, which may be life threatening. Certain studies show mortality ranging from 16% to 25% in case of multiple bites. Hereby, we present a case of honeybee bite leading to hepatitis and acute kidney injury
